为什么sint/(1-cost)=cot(t/2)

解答
sint = 2sin(t/2)cos(t/2)
1-cost = 1-(1-2sin²(t/2))=2sin²(t/2)
所以
sint/(1-cost)=2sin(t/2)cos(t/2)/2sin²(t/2)=cos(t/2)/sin(t/2)=cot(t/2)
